NEW PLYMOUTH LADIES’ GOLF

ECLECTIC MATCH COMPLETED. DRAW FOR ■ CANADIAN DRIVE. The New Plymouth Ladies* Golf Club played the second round of an eclectic match'yesterday. Results are:

A. foiir-ball ■ Canadian : drive will be played to-morrow ovex nine holes beginning from either the first or the tenth tee. Players have' been- asked to play early and to be in by 3 o'clock, when a short address will be given by Mr. F. S. Johns, captain, of the men’s club. Two balls will be given the best pair.
